Fishing vessel captain gender statistics
7.9% of fishing vessel captains are women and 92.1% of fishing vessel captains are men.
- Male, 92.1%
- Female, 7.9%
Fishing vessel captain gender ratio
| Gender | Percentages |
|---|---|
| Male | 92.1% |
| Female | 7.9% |
Fishing vessel captain gender pay gap
Women earn 84¢ for every $1 earned by men
Male income
$42,706
Female income
$36,054

Fishing vessel captain demographics by race
The most common ethnicity among fishing vessel captains is White, which makes up 75.0% of all fishing vessel captains. Comparatively, 8.8% of fishing vessel captains are American Indian and Alaska Native and 5.3% of fishing vessel captains are Hispanic or Latino.
- White, 75.0%
- American Indian and Alaska Native, 8.8%
- Hispanic or Latino, 5.3%
- Asian, 4.4%
- Unknown, 4.1%
- Black or African American, 2.4%

Fishing vessel captain wage gap by race
According to our data, hispanic or latino fishing vessel captains have the highest average salary compared to other ethnicities. Unknown fishing vessel captains have the lowest average salary at $39,266.
| Ethnicity | Salary |
|---|---|
| Unknown | $39,266 |
| White | $43,689 |
| Black or African American | $39,797 |
| Asian | $43,559 |
| Hispanic or Latino | $47,767 |
